Every non-technical startup founder I meet asks "how much will it cost to build my app?". The answer I’m usually thinking in my head is “a lot”. The hope-filled answer is "not as much as you probably think" thanks to the explosion of No-Code options. I'll explain a little. 🧵
So, in the interest of offering hope and a way forward, I prefer to steer us into a more fruitful conversation and just ask them their budget and start from there.
I’ve built software with varying budgets and am the eternal optimist. So, I believe you can build anything on any budget if you get your priorities right.
No-Code tools can help you build but they can't give you advice on WHAT to build and WHEN to build it.
So my best advice to a new founder is get advice on your build priorities. The clues are hidden in your business model and (assuming you've launched a biz already) in your marketing signals.
One of the best places for getting sound advice from advisors is bootcamps, startup pre-accelerators, accelerators, and other founders.
